I have made my daughter a crochet shrug which I began to make on Monday. It is now finished and looks lovely It was easier to make than I thought. The pattern is one from Sirdar crochet booklet cotton crochet 376 codeB

ReplyDeleteHi Sue thanks for your comment. Just wondered which bit you are having trouble following? The main part is an oblong and the corners are sewn together and the edge is then crocheted around this to help form the sleeves.
